When looking at the arson map for Fairmeadow, remember that the rate of arson per resident may appear inflated when people visit the area during the day, but do not live there. For example, there are more retail establishments in the west part of the neighborhood. Many crimes are committed in retail areas in blocks where few people live. Red areas on the arson rate map do not always indicate danger for Fairmeadow residents who live there.
More issues arise with places like airports, parks, and schools. Major airports, of which Fairmeadow has 0, always look like high-crime locations due to the large number of people and the low population nearby. Parks and designated recreational areas, of which Fairmeadow has 0, have the same problem. Of Fairmeadow’s 5,905 residents, few live near recreational areas. Because many people visit, crime rates may appear higher even for safe parks. Ultimately crime happens where people are, whether they live there or not. Before writing off an area as unsafe, look at both the crime rate and total crime maps, then consider nearby destinations that people may be visiting.
